<p>Bobby pins, unless you use them regularly, are the devil. Go with the little metal clip things. You can spray paint them black or whatever color you need…Alternatively, you can color them black with a sharpie and shellack with clear nail polish…</p>

<p>Credit card - for cleaning supplies, etc. at the C-Store. I know I spent quite a bit of money there over the summer for random stuff…There’s an ATM at the mailboxes, so if you need cash, you can get it when you check mail. Just tell your squad leader. I think I spent about 200-300 dollars over the summer, including setting my room up for the academic year. </p>

<p>Shampoo and deoderant are issued. I chucked the deoderant immediately, and used the shampoo to clean my trash can. I brought my own hygiene supplies. </p>

<p>Women are issued underwear. they are HUGE. and ugly. but it’s only for a few weeks :)</p>

<p>100 mph tape is the same as duct tape. Don’t worry about taking any, there will be lots floating around when you need it. When it does come around, take a few feet and wrap it around your lighter…that way you’ll have some handy when you go out to the field later on in the summer.</p>

<p>USAA? ROCKS! I have had car insurance through them since I started driving. They actually asked my father if he was sitting down, first, before they gave him the quote to let his 16 year old daughter drive. I also bank with them, they own my cow loan, and I have property insurance through them. Fabulous people. Do get property insurance, it’s something ridiculously cheap while you’re a cadet, maybe $100 a year? And yes, West Point has an honor code, I, too, liked not having to lock my door…but they do kick people out every year for stealing. Like the guy that was stealing all the physics texts in his company and selling them on E-bay. Or the guy whose snowboard got stolen from the trunk room…and while shopping for a replacement (again on E-bay) he found…his snowboard. Photographed in front of his trunk room locker. Name tape clearly visible. Anyway, just a word of warning. Get property insurance.</p>

<p>You will HAVE to set up an account with Pentagon Federal. That is where your travel pay will go, as well as where your cadet account is managed. I used them to cash checks (from USAA)…not much else. </p>

<p>Sunglasses - I’d go with a no for over the summer. They’re not issued so you’re not wearing them. You will get fabulously fashionable safety goggles to protect from eye injuries, though.</p>

<p>The property insurance for a cadet is less than 30 bucks a year–well worth it.</p>
